Job Description

Forvia, a sustainable mobility technology leader

We pioneer technology for mobility experience that matter to people.

Your mission, roles and responsibilities

Are you a skilled and creative process engineer who can design and implement efficient and ergonomic production processes in a dynamic environment? Do you want to work for a leading company in the auto industry that values innovation and quality? If so, you might be the ideal candidate for the Process Engineer position at Forvia.
As the Process Engineer, you will be responsible for managing the product interface with product development, contributing to the engineering change management process, supporting continuous improvement and production, and participating in the manufacturing engineering network. You will also design, implement, and monitor the production processes, ensuring the feasibility, productivity, and quality of the products.

Your profile and competencies to succeed

Minimum education level

  • Bachelor’s Degree in Engineering, preferably in production or mechanical engineering

Professional Experience

  • At least 3 years of experience in manufacturing engineering, preferably in the auto industry

Skills and competencies

  • Technically skilled on product and process design, such as FMEA, TAKT time, and ergonomics
  • Strong communication skills, both verbal and written
  • International mindset, with the ability to work in a multicultural environment
  • English required, other languages are a plus
